U.S. PAPER AND BOARD PRODUCTION
Seasonally unadjusted paper and paperboard production in the U.S. exceeded its year-ago volume by 1.1% in the first quarter, according to the American Forest & Paper Assn.The overall gain reflected a 2.7% increase in paperboard production and a 0.7% decline in paper production.
North American newsprint shipments declined 4.3% relative to a year ago during the first three months of 1998, due to reduced overseas demand. North American newsprint shipments to the U.S. and Canada were up 0.8% and 6%, respectively, during the first quarter of 1998. U.S. newsprint shipments lagged their year-ago volume by 1.1% during the first quarter as a 3.4% increase in deliveries to the domestic market was more than offset by a 21.4% plunge in exports (through February). Newsprint mill inventories were at 436,000 tons in March, a 32.5% decline from March 1997.
Domestic shipments of printing/writing paper failed to advance due to negative trade developments and were off 0.9% from the first quarter last year. Mill inventories of the four major categories rose by 173,000 tons as of the end of March.
Fiber box shipments were up 2.9% for the quarter. Market pulp shipments were down 4.4%.
